Do Gutter Guards Get Clogged?

Gutter guards are designed to keep leaves and other debris from clogging your gutters, but they can still get clogged from time to time. If you notice that your gutter guards are starting to get clogged, you can try cleaning them with a hose or a pressure washer. You can also try using a brush to remove the debris. If the clog is severe, you may need to remove the gutter guards and clean the gutters manually.

Do all gutter guards need to be cleaned?

No, not all gutter guards need to be cleaned, but it’s a good idea to check them regularly to make sure they’re not clogged with debris. Gutter guards are designed to keep leaves and other large pieces of debris from clogging your gutters, but they won’t stop everything from getting in. Smaller pieces of debris can still get through and build up over time, so it’s important to check and clean your gutter guards as needed.

How often should you clean gutters with gutter guards?

There is no definitive answer to this question as it depends on a number of factors, such as the type of gutter guards you have, the climate you live in, and the amount of trees and debris near your gutters. However, as a general rule of thumb, you should clean your gutters with gutter guards at least once a year, and more often if you live in an area with a lot of trees or other debris.
